From 883eba85be7a743467401887e9dee7c3962ab3f1 Mon Sep 17 00:00:00 2001 From: dwarning Date: Sat, 18 Sep 2010 15:45:19 +0000 Subject: [PATCH] Correct bitwise operation --- src/spicelib/devices/isrc/isrcacct.c | 2 +- src/spicelib/devices/vsrc/vsrcacct.c |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/src/spicelib/devices/isrc/isrcacct.c b/src/spicelib/devices/isrc/isrcacct.c index 5896681d4..3b5699fd3 100644 --- a/src/spicelib/devices/isrc/isrcacct.c +++ b/src/spicelib/devices/isrc/isrcacct.c @@ -25,7 +25,7 @@ ISRCaccept(CKTcircuit *ckt, GENmodel *inModel) for (here = model->ISRCinstances; here != NULL ; here=here->ISRCnextInstance) { - if(~ckt->CKTmode & (MODETRAN | MODETRANOP)) { + if(!(ckt->CKTmode & (MODETRAN | MODETRANOP))) { /* not transient, so shouldn't be here */ return(OK); } else { diff --git a/src/spicelib/devices/vsrc/vsrcacct.c b/src/spicelib/devices/vsrc/vsrcacct.c index 29f984478..8a5bde550 100644 --- a/src/spicelib/devices/vsrc/vsrcacct.c +++ b/src/spicelib/devices/vsrc/vsrcacct.c @@ -30,7 +30,7 @@ VSRCaccept(CKTcircuit *ckt, GENmodel *inModel) for (here = model->VSRCinstances; here != NULL ; here=here->VSRCnextInstance) { - if(~ckt->CKTmode & (MODETRAN | MODETRANOP)) { + if(!(ckt->CKTmode & (MODETRAN | MODETRANOP))) { /* not transient, so shouldn't be here */ return(OK); } else {